Sustainable consumption has been at the forefront of consumers’ minds in the UK in recent years. Increased awareness regarding this topic is leading to more environmentally-conscious product choices by consumers, which is expected to grow in the forecast period.
Plant-based yoghurt is expected to see the highest retail volume growth in plant-based dairy during the forecast period. All vegan products are associated by consumers with being a healthy substitute for the respective dairy categories, and also a sustainable way to move into the future by, for example, reducing their carbon footprint.
Health and sustainability are amongst the main trends driving and expected to continue steering consumers towards plant-based dairy products. However, taste is a vital factor for retaining them, and this is anticipated to remain the case throughout the forecast period in the UK.

Plant-based Dairy
This is the aggregation of plant-based milk, plant-based yoghurt and plant-based cheese. Please note that plant-based dairy products that are not milk, yoghurt or cheese are tracked under their core dairy categories (e.g. powder milk, margarine and spreads, coffee whiteners etc.)
